> does FreeBSD run on CompactPCI? > any issues, recommended vendors? > > thanks, > -g Yes, we have run FreeBSD on CompactPCI but only to test it briefly. When implemented properly on Intel hardware, you should be able to run nearly any PC-based operating system on CompactPCI as though it were a standard PC. We've run FreeBSD on Ziatech hardware (uniprocessor only) and have enjoyed a very good relationship with them for some time. Ziatech is also the original innovator of of CompactPCI. They might be willing to arrange for compatibility testing for FreeBSD. I'll ask.
